Understanding Motor Oil and Its Role in Engine Protection

To understand why oil quality matters, it helps to know what motor oil actually does.

Your vehicle’s engine contains dozens of metal components moving at incredibly high speeds. Pistons, valves, crankshafts, and bearings all operate under extreme pressure and heat.

Without proper lubrication, these parts would quickly grind against each other and fail.

Motor oil performs several critical tasks inside the engine.

Key Functions of Motor Oil

High quality motor oil helps:

  • Lubricate moving parts to reduce friction
  • Dissipate heat generated by engine operation
  • Prevent corrosion on internal metal components
  • Remove contaminants such as dirt and metal particles
  • Improve engine efficiency and performance

Modern motor oils also contain advanced additives designed to improve durability and performance.

These additives help:

  • Prevent sludge formation
  • Reduce oxidation
  • Protect against wear
  • Maintain viscosity under high temperatures

However, not all oils provide the same level of protection.

Lower-quality oils often break down faster, leaving the engine more vulnerable to wear and overheating.


Why High Quality Motor Oil Matters

Choosing high quality motor oil isn’t just about performance it’s about protecting one of the most expensive components of your vehicle: the engine.

Superior Lubrication

High quality motor oil maintains a consistent protective film between moving engine components.

This lubrication minimizes friction and prevents direct metal-to-metal contact.

When lubrication is poor, engine parts begin to wear rapidly.

Better lubrication results in:

  • Reduced engine wear
  • Smoother operation
  • Improved engine longevity

Better Heat Resistance

Engines generate intense heat during operation. Motor oil must remain stable under these extreme temperatures.

Low-quality oils can break down quickly under heat, causing them to lose viscosity.

High quality oils are formulated to maintain stability even in demanding driving conditions.

This helps prevent:

  • Oil breakdown
  • Overheating
  • Reduced lubrication

Improved Engine Cleanliness

Over time, engines accumulate dirt, carbon deposits, and microscopic metal particles.

High quality oils contain advanced detergents and dispersants that help keep engine components clean.

This prevents sludge buildup that can block oil passages and restrict lubrication.

Clean engines generally:

  • Perform more efficiently
  • Last longer
  • Require fewer repairs

Longer Oil Life

High quality oils resist oxidation and degradation better than cheaper alternatives.

This allows them to maintain performance for longer periods between oil changes.

While regular maintenance is still important, premium oils often provide better protection throughout the entire service interval.


Common Problems Caused by Low-Quality Motor Oil

Drivers who consistently use low-quality oil may experience several engine issues over time.

These problems often develop slowly but can eventually lead to costly repairs.

Increased Engine Wear

Poor lubrication causes metal components to rub against each other.

This friction gradually damages critical engine parts such as:

  • Bearings
  • Pistons
  • Camshafts

Over time, this wear reduces engine efficiency and lifespan.


Engine Sludge Buildup

Low-quality oil is more prone to contamination and sludge formation.

Engine sludge can clog oil passages and reduce oil circulation.

Symptoms of sludge buildup may include:

  • Reduced engine performance
  • Rough idling
  • Engine overheating
  • Increased oil consumption

Severe sludge buildup can even lead to engine failure.


Reduced Fuel Efficiency

Engines running on poor-quality oil often experience higher internal friction.

This forces the engine to work harder to generate power.

Drivers may notice:

  • Lower fuel economy
  • Reduced acceleration
  • Increased engine noise

Higher Risk of Overheating

Motor oil plays an important role in heat regulation.

If oil breaks down too quickly, it may lose its ability to dissipate heat effectively.

Overheating can cause serious engine damage, including:

  • Warped components
  • Blown head gaskets
  • Cooling system stress

Expert Tips for Choosing High Quality Motor Oil

Selecting the right motor oil doesn’t have to be complicated. Following a few expert guidelines can ensure your engine receives the protection it needs.

Follow Manufacturer Recommendations

Your vehicle manufacturer specifies the best oil type and viscosity for your engine.

Common oil viscosity ratings include:

  • 0W-20
  • 5W-30
  • 10W-30

Using the recommended oil ensures proper lubrication and engine performance.


Consider Synthetic Motor Oil

Synthetic oil offers several advantages over conventional oil.

Benefits include:

  • Better temperature stability
  • Improved engine protection
  • Reduced sludge formation
  • Longer service intervals

Many modern engines are specifically designed for synthetic oil.


Look for Industry Certifications

High quality motor oils typically meet strict industry standards.

Look for certifications such as:

  • API (American Petroleum Institute)
  • ILSAC (International Lubricant Standardization and Approval Committee)

These certifications ensure the oil meets performance and safety standards.


Replace the Oil Filter Regularly

The oil filter traps contaminants circulating in the engine.

Even high-quality oil can become contaminated if the filter is not replaced.

For best results, replace the oil filter during every oil change.


Maintain Regular Oil Change Intervals

Even the best oil eventually degrades.

Follow recommended oil change intervals based on:

  • Oil type
  • Driving conditions
  • Manufacturer recommendations

Routine oil maintenance helps maintain engine protection.


Step-by-Step Guide to Protecting Your Engine with Quality Oil

Maintaining your engine with high quality motor oil is straightforward when you follow a simple routine.

Step 1: Check Your Owner’s Manual

The owner’s manual provides the correct oil viscosity and recommended oil type for your vehicle.

This information ensures optimal engine protection.


Step 2: Choose High Quality Oil

Select oil that meets industry standards and manufacturer specifications.

Many drivers opt for synthetic oil for improved protection and longevity.


Step 3: Monitor Oil Levels

Check your oil level at least once a month.

Use the dipstick to ensure the oil level falls between the minimum and maximum marks.

Low oil levels can reduce lubrication and cause engine damage.


Step 4: Schedule Routine Oil Changes

Regular oil changes remove contaminants and restore lubrication.

Most vehicles require oil changes every:

  • 5,000–7,500 miles for synthetic blends
  • 7,500–10,000 miles for full synthetic oil

Always follow manufacturer recommendations.


Step 5: Watch for Warning Signs

Pay attention to signs that your oil may need attention.

These include:

  • Engine knocking sounds
  • Oil warning lights
  • Burning oil smell
  • Reduced engine performance

Addressing these issues early can prevent major engine damage.
